Invivyd is on a mission to rapidly and perpetually deliver antibody-based therapies that protect vulnerable people from the devastating consequences of circulating viral threats, beginning with SARS-CoV-2. Our mission is also centered around developing products for use within vulnerable populations, such as the immunocompromised.

By leveraging state-of-the-art viral surveillance, predictive modeling and advanced antibody engineering techniques, we are committed to developing a robust pipeline of product candidates which could be used in prevention or treatment of serious viral diseases, starting with COVID-19 and expanding into influenza and other high-need indications.

Position Title: Senior Director, Commercialization and Development Counsel

Summary:   

The Senior Director, Commercialization and Development Counsel will be responsible for providing legal counsel and business advice to Commercial, Clinical, Medical and Pharmacovigilance leadership and the Marketing, Market Access, Regulatory Affairs, Medical Affairs and Drug Safety teams on relevant areas of law, policy, business opportunity, risk, and mitigation strategies. The ideal candidate will have significant experience in a law firm and/or biotech, biopharmaceutical or pharmaceutical company(ies) with drug development, commercialization and product launches.  Responsibilities include providing legal advice and business counsel to leadership and the business and creating and reviewing materials concerning a broad range of legal issues, including application and interpretation of laws, regulations, guidance, code and process in connection with drug development, regulatory strategy, product labeling, promotional and non-promotional activities, medical strategies and activities, marketing and market access strategies and activities, interactions with formulary decisionmakers and healthcare professionals, among other areas.

Reporting to the Chief Legal Officer, this position will be part of a dynamic Legal team.

The ideal candidate is someone who thrives in a fast-paced environment, who is a strategic problem solver, and who is proactive, flexible, detail-oriented, and hands-on. 

Responsibilities include, but are not limited to, the following:

  • Providing strategic, operational and tactical legal counsel and business advice related to the development and commercialization of Invivyd’s product candidates
  • Advising clients on FDA (and global regulatory authority) regulatory matters and compliance with laws, rules, regulations, guidance and industry standards that arise throughout a product lifecycle, including in the areas of product development, regulatory submissions, advertising and promotion, and drug safety
  • Providing legal counsel on health care laws, including the Federal Anti-Kickback Statute, FDCA, False Claims Act, PhRMA Code, FTC, HIPAA, CAN-SPAM, state laws on physician gifts/meals, Sunshine Act, state price transparency reporting, product liability statutes and related health care legal obligations
  • Providing legal advice and business counsel relating to clinical trial programs and drug development pathways
  • Providing legal advice, business counsel and training to the Marketing team on innovative marketing strategies, activities, programs and trainings, including serving as the Legal representative on the Company committee responsible for the review of advertising and promotional strategies and materials, digital and social media initiatives, and working with clients to develop appropriate and compliant strategies for interacting with healthcare providers and other stakeholders
  • Providing legal advice, business counsel and training to the Market Access team, including advice on developing and implementing payer strategies, complying with government pricing and state pricing laws, pre-approval information exchange materials, distribution models and materials, patient support programs, HEOR studies and communications
  • Providing legal advice, business counsel and training to the Medical Affairs team on proactive and reactive communications (e.g., scientific exchange, research planning and support, publications), presentations, engagements and other activities; serving as Legal representative on the Company committee responsible for the review of select scientific exchange
  • Reviewing materials for Corporate Affairs (communications) team, including social media posts
  • Providing legal advice and business counsel to the Regulatory and Drug Safety teams
  • Support the implementation and maintenance of a robust and effective corporate compliance program such as developing and reviewing and training on policies, procedures or other compliance materials; monitoring field activities; foster a strong internal compliance, ethics, and “speak-up” culture
  • Working closely with other Legal and Compliance department colleagues to provide consistent and efficient legal and compliance support to the Company. Supporting the creation, review, updating and training of corporate and healthcare compliance policies, SOPs, rules of engagement, and laws, regulations, guidance and codes
  • Providing and coordinating legal support as a member of cross-functional teams
  • Representing the Legal department on cross-functional initiatives and collaborating with other members of the Legal department on internal initiatives
  • Researching issues and supporting the company in providing a wide range of legal advice to internal clients
  • Managing outside counsel resourcing and budget for complex or nuanced areas of law, regulation or policy
